Analysis
In 2015, population, age 25, total in New Zealand stood at 62,610. That is the highest value across all 25 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 2.3% on the previous year and up 17.6%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population, age 25, total in New Zealand peaked at 62,610 in 2015 and was at its lowest, 52,966, in 2003.
New Zealand ranks 125th of 191 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 55,496 | 54,418 | 56,116 | 10 |
| 2000s | 54,095 | 52,966 | 56,854 | 10 |
| 2010s | 60,228 | 57,990 | 62,610 | 5 |
